The sales market in Maerdy reflects the broader Rhondda valley pattern: period terraces and semi-detached homes with strong community roots, alongside converted flats offering entry-level investment opportunities. Investors eyeing the area are typically attracted by relatively modest purchase prices and steady rental yields from the local working population.

Rental demand in Maerdy remains consistent, driven by those seeking affordable housing in a settled community without the cost premium of nearby urban centres. Flat tenants here tend to stay longer than in high-churn student or transient markets, providing stable income for landlords willing to maintain properties properly.

Finding flats to invest in or lease within Maerdy means looking beyond the valley floor—checking converted Victorian properties, understanding which streets command stronger tenant interest, and assessing the true cost of maintaining older fabric like original windows, roofing, and damp-prone foundations. Local knowledge of transport links to larger employment centres (Porth, Pontypridd, Merthyr) helps you gauge which properties will attract working tenants.
